Shooting While Breastfeeding Lead contaminants exist in the residue left on your clothes and body while shooting. Anytime you use a firearm or handle ammunition, you must clean your body/face and change your clothing before feeding your baby.

The second concern was more prevalent during … list of legal aid lawyersWebJun 8, 2024 · There are 2 primary concerns related to shooting during pregnancy, which are noise and lead exposure. Exposure to lead, which is found in the residue of gunpowder and can be easily inhaled, has been shown to be dangerous to human health.
